COMPUTER SERVICES TECHNICIAN
Ryde School is seeking a Computer Services Technician to join our dedicated ICT team. In this role, you will provide essential technical support for the school’s infrastructure, ensuring that staff and pupils across our 17-acre site have the reliable technology they need to succeed.
The Role
This is a hands-on technical position focused on the smooth operation of our digital environment. You will:
-
Support & Troubleshoot: Solve hardware and software issues across the school, providing timely assistance to both staff and pupils.
-
Maintain Infrastructure: Assist in the management of our ICT infrastructure, including cloud environments and networking fundamentals.
-
Documentation: Create and maintain clear ICT guides and documentation to support user self-service and team efficiency.
-
Proactive Development: Work within a fast-paced environment where enthusiasm and a willingness to learn are essential for staying ahead of technological changes.
About You
We are looking for a technician with a proactive mindset and excellent communication skills. You will need:
-
Technical Proficiency: Strong troubleshooting and analytical skills, ideally with experience in Google Workspace, Chromebooks, and Windows 11.
-
Interpersonal Skills: The ability to explain technical concepts to non-technical users in a professional and friendly manner.
-
Organisational Skills: Excellent time management and the ability to prioritise tasks effectively.
-
Qualifications: Relevant IT qualifications or equivalent experience in cloud-based environments.
